Also, regarding derrek's installer: It's intended for developers, basically. The reason Boot9strap has those rigorous safety checks is so the little kids in this scene don't brick their system. Neither derrek's sighax installer nor Boot9strap are superior - they just target different audiences is all. A developer ain't gonna use boot9strap, and a kid shouldn't be using Derrek's installer.

Why did they change the implementation method from derrek - NAND to Boot9strap - SD/CTRNAND? If i understood the guide right. Boot9strap is the same as a9lh whereas only a part of the exploit gets installed into the nand/console itself and the payloads excecute separately via sd/ctr nand. Yet derrek's makes a womble jumble of exploit+payloads (a-la psp infinity cfw "perma" patch)
Because having it launch a payload from CTRNAND is effectively the same thing (everything installed to the console itself) while also allowing you to actually update the payload without reinstalling sighax every time. What if Luma accidentally pushed out an update that didn't work and someone installed it permanently using sighax? Hope they have a hardmod. Without the capability of launching a payload from SD card, you lose the brick protection that A9LH and now B9S give you, since you can always boot GodMode9 from SD and restore a NAND backup.

A9LH was a somewhat dangerous install, at least at first. Even then, downgrading to 2.1.0 is obviously something that would make some people uncomfortable, even if you're only on 2.1.0 for 5 minutes.

Sighax doesn't require any downgrades, there's nothing risky about installing it using https://3ds.guide/. There's a reason *hax support stayed forever even though A9LH has been out for well over a year, but is now dropped alongside A9LH - there's no excuse to stick with the old stuff anymore.
